This feature, also known as the panic button may appear straightforward but it could be useful in certain situations. To activate your vehicle's panic mode simply press the button on your Smart Key with a headlamp symbol three times in three seconds. The system will turn on the vehicle's headlamps for 25 seconds and activate the alarm five times in order to deter potential criminals. You can also secure your Jaguar using its touchscreen. Simply click the lock icon to secure your vehicle and activate the alarm, or press it twice to “double-lock” your vehicle. This ensures that the vehicle isn't able to be opened or locked from inside even if someone shatters a window to gain access. If you'd like to boost your Jaguar's security further, you can use the Guardian Mode in the InControl Remote app. This feature will send a notice to your mobile phone when it detects any suspicious movement of your vehicle.
